Super proud of Tianxiao Xu and Sourjya Mal @sourjyamal.bsky.social, who - after a more than half-year publication-process-odyssey - have published their method on the gamma-lactonization of carboxylic acids, including highly challenging beta-non-quaternary substrates doi.org/10.1021/acsc...

We have developed a direct gamma-lactonization of carboxylic acids. The scope includes beta-non-quaternary subatrates that were until now out of reach for carboxylic acid gamma-C-H activation. Congratulations to Tianxiao and Sourjya. Have a look at the study now posted on ChemRXiv t.co/Wu0XtwsEQR
